Adam Turner Graduates from Hampden-Sydney College

2014 May 12

Hampden-Sydney student, Adam Turner, graduated on Sunday, May 11th. He was one of 222 men to participate in commencement exercises. This graduating class marks the end of the 239th academic year at Hampden-Sydney College.

Adam graduated with a B.A. in psychology. He is the son of Mr. Edward V. Chambers of Virginia Beach, VA.

A private college for men, Hampden-Sydney is ranked nationally in the top 100 of liberal arts colleges by U.S. News & World Report. The College is known for its liberal arts curriculum, the Honor Code which stresses individual and collective responsibility, and a focus on the education of young men.
